The Connecticut Department of Correction is seeking to procure specialty dog food, treats, supplements, and miscellaneous supplies to support the health, performance, and well-being of its K-9 units under solicitation DOC26GS0001AA, issued by DAS Procurement. The solicitation, posted on May 21, 2026, with a response deadline of June 4, 2026, falls under NAICS code 311111 and requires contractors to supply products that meet nutritional standards for adult maintenance and active working dogs, with all items delivered in commercially sealed, tamper-evident packaging no larger than 25 lb bags or an approved equivalent. Each product must be clearly labeled with ingredients, lot numbers, and expiration dates, and must maintain a minimum remaining shelf life of at least 75% at the time of delivery. Contractors are also required to maintain full product traceability through batch and lot identification and to provide nutritional data and specifications upon request. Delivery must occur Monday through Friday between 8:00 a.m. and 2:00 p.m. on state business days, with F.O.B. Destination terms requiring all transportation and delivery charges prepaid by the contractor. Pricing is firm and net, with no cost increases permitted beyond the submitted bids. Contractors must comply with a number of state-specific legal and regulatory requirements, including Connecticut General Statutes Sections 4a-60 and 4a-60a regarding contract compliance, Sections 46a-71(d) and 46a-81i(d) concerning non-discrimination when the state is the awarding agency, and Section 9-612 for campaign contribution certification due to the anticipated value exceeding $50,000. Bidders must submit a complete and truthful Bidder Contract Compliance Monitoring Report, provide written nondiscrimination assurances, and confirm their standing with the Connecticut Secretary of State, including proof of business registration and good standing. In addition, contractors must provide an authorized signatory certificate, disclose any OSHA violations, and affirm no debarment or suspension status. Personnel accessing correctional facilities must be pre-cleared and maintain documentation of their security clearance at all times, with any personnel changes requiring 10 business days’ notice.
